The Bible is filled with warnings. Ezekiel, for example, was called to deliver messages of judgment. It is possible to read these warnings and assume that God desired vengeance. But His Word gives us a more complete picture.

Yes, God does deliver prophecies of judgment. Yet, as He made clear to Ezekiel, He warns us not because He desires to punish, but because He loves us and wants the best for us. The warnings are designed to help us.

In fact, He has no pleasure in the death of anyone, not even the wicked. His plea, through Ezekiel, was that all who are not living in accordance with His laws would turn and live, that they would change.

God’s true desire was clearly demonstrated when He sent Jesus. The fact is that He loved the world so much that He gave His only Son, “that whoever believes in Him should not perish but have everlasting life.” He did not send Jesus to condemn us “but that the world through Him might be saved” (John 3:16-17).

He is a loving Father who wants the best for His children. He simply wants us not to be fooled by deception and false promises, to stay away from temptations, and to live according to His purposes. He wants us to be saved.

Remember, God desires the best for you. Cooperate with Him. Experience His love. And pray for the salvation of the lost.
